nuke

Prononciation : [nuːk]

Mot

Contexte : « military »

(noun) a short way to say 'nuclear weapon', which is a powerful bomb that can cause a lot of destruction. It's a device that releases energy through nuclear reactions, and it's used in war to defeat enemies.

Exemple

The country has several nukes for its defense.

Exemple

The world hopes no country will ever use its nukes.

Exemple

How many nukes does the country possess?

Contexte : « military »

(verb) to destroy something completely with a nuclear bomb. This means using a powerful weapon to make sure there is nothing left of the target.

Exemple

The movie shows how a city could be nuked during a war.

Exemple

They decided not to nuke the area because it was too dangerous.

Exemple

What would happen if they decided to nuke that location?
